Table 1.
Characteristics of older men in the MrOS cohort by quartiles of pseudo F-statistic (rest-activity rhythm robustness).
Characteristic | Quartile 1 (8.3 to < 689.6, n = 541) | Quartile 2 (689.6 to < 959.6, n = 587) | Quartile 3 (959.6 to < 1311.9, n = 628) | Quartile 4 (1311.9 to 4501.4, n = 651) | p-Value |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Age (years), mean ± SD | 76.8 ± 5.51 | 75.97 ± 5.34 | 75.53 ± 5.02 | 74.76 ± 4.68 | < 0.001 |
White race, n (%) | 487 (90.0) | 535 (91.1) | 575 (91.6) | 605 (92.9) | 0.342 |
Body mass index (kg/m2), mean ± SD | 28.1 ± 4.1 | 27.4 ± 3.7 | 30.0 ± 3.5 | 26.4 ± 3.3 | < 0.001 |
Urinary melatonina (ng/mg), mean ± SD | 9.7 ± 8.8 | 10.6 ± 8.8 | 11.7 ± 8.8 | 11.4 ± 9.4 | < 0.001 |
Diabetes, n (%) | 87 (16.1) | 77 (13.1) | 67 (10.7) | 70 (10.8) | 0.016 |
Heart attack, n (%) | 114 (21.1) | 87 (14.8) | 84 (13.4) | 95 (14.6) | 0.002 |
Congestive heart failure, n (%) | 51 (9.4) | 25 (4.3) | 30 (4.8) | 22 (3.9) | < 0.001 |
Hypertension, n (%) | 302 (55.8) | 291 (49.6) | 321 (51.1) | 260 (39.9) | < 0.001 |
Smoking status, n (%) | 0.192 | ||||
Never | 212 (39.2) | 248 (42.3) | 255 (40.6) | 254 (39.0) | |
Past | 310 (57.3) | 330 (56.2) | 364 (58.0) | 383 (58.8) | |
Current | 19 (3.5) | 9 (1.5) | 9 (1.4) | 14 (2.2) | |
Drinks per week, n (%) | 0.000 | ||||
None | 209 (38.9) | 202 (34.7) | 196 (31.3) | 179 (27.6) | |
1–13 | 307 (57.1) | 351 (60.2) | 395 (63.1) | 416 (64.2) | |
14 + | 22 (4.1) | 30 (5.2) | 35 (5.6) | 53 (8.2) | |
Caffeine consumption (mg/day), mean ± SD | 215.0 ± 258.4 | 238.0 ± 248.9 | 228.6 ± 235.0 | 261.4 ± 252.1 | 0.001 |
PASEb score, mean ± SD | 130.2 ± 68.2 | 143.7 ± 68.1 | 156.6 ± 68.8 | 169.6 ± 70.0 | < 0.001 |
Depression (GDSc > 6), n (%) | 53 (9.8) | 35 (6.0) | 18 (2.9) | 28 (4.3) | < 0.001 |
Anti-depressant use, n (%) | 41 (7.6) | 47 (8.0) | 39 (6.2) | 40 (6.1) | 0.467 |
Benzodiazepine use, n (%) | 30 (5.6) | 25 (4.3) | 20 (3.2) | 26 (4.0) | 0.246 |
Beta blocker use, n (%) | 204 (37.8) | 168 (28.6) | 151 (24.0) | 136 (20.9) | < 0.001 |
Bisphosphonate use, n (%) | 29 (5.4) | 19 (3.2) | 29 (4.6) | 31 (4.8) | 0.353 |
Corticosteroid use, n (%) | 54 (10.0) | 51 (8.7) | 61 (9.8) | 55 (8.5) | 0.749 |
Nocturia, n (%) | 190 (35.12) | 194 (33.05) | 185 (29.46) | 182 (27.96) | 0.031 |
Serum 25(OH) vitamin D (ng/ml) | 27.98 ± 9.05 | 28.91 ± 8.9 | 29.2 ± 8.86 | 29.97 ± 8.75 | 0.002 |
Urinary calcium (mg/dl) | 9.08 ± 7.14 | 9.65 ± 6.84 | 9.78 ± 6.94 | 11.12 ± 8.2 | < 0.001 |
p-Values for continuous variables are from ANOVA for normally distributed data; the Kruskal Wallis test was used for skewed data. p-Values for categorical data from a chi-square test.
6-Sulfatoxymelatonin (aMT6s), the major urinary metabolite of melatonin.
Physical Activity Scale for the Elderly.
Geriatric Depression Scale.
